How they compare
San Marino currently reports 47.6% against 31.1% in South Asia (IDA & IBRD), a difference of 16.5%.
That makes San Marino's figure about 1.5 times South Asia (IDA & IBRD)'s.
Across all 9 years both countries report, San Marino has been ahead every year.
San Marino ranks 8th and South Asia (IDA & IBRD) ranks 10th of 188 countries.
San Marino has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.

About this data
Gross domestic savings are calculated as GDP less final consumption expenditure (total consumption). This indicator is expressed as a percentage of Gross Domestic Product (GDP) which is the total income earned through the production of goods and services in an economic territory during an accounting period.
